The Singing Group is a dementia friendly singing group for anyone who enjoys singing. People with dementia and their carers meet together with others who enjoy singing, volunteers and music makers for a good sing-song. There are no auditions, rehearsals or performances, it is all about the pleasure of singing favourite songs from the Beetles, Sound of Music, Abba, folk songs, Rod Stewart…. As the group grows so will our list of your favourite songs too. We especially welcome people who mainly sing in the bath or the car to come and enjoy making a joyful sound with Claire our wonderful church organist leading us. We are trained volunteers who aim to enhance the lives of people with dementia and their carers by introducing them to group singing and its many benefits.
